Timezone in Encsencs
Encsencs is located in the Europe/Budapest timezone, which operates on Central European Time (CET) with a UTC offset of +1 hour. During daylight saving time, typically from the last Sunday in March to the last Sunday in October, the offset changes to Central European Summer Time (CEST), which is UTC +2 hours. This means that the clocks move forward one hour in late March and back one hour in late October.
